Average Salary Physical Therapist: 2024 Pay Scale Guide

Physical therapy offers strong career stability and patient impact, making average salary a common focus for professionals and students. Compensation reflects education level, clinical specialty, and regional demand, helping therapists plan long term.

Below is a quick reference table that captures average salary ranges and influencing factors for physical therapists in different practice settings.

Setting Average Annual Salary Typical Work Environment Career Outlook
Outpatient Clinics $80,000–$95,000 Private practices, multispecialty centers High growth with specialization
Hospitals (acute care) $85,000–$100,000 Inpatient rehabilitation and post surgical care Stable demand, shift work
Skilled Nursing Facilities $80,000–$92,000 Long term care, geriatric focus Steady need, team based roles
Home Health $78,000–$90,000 Patient homes, flexible scheduling Increasing, autonomy focused
Specialized Areas $90,000–$110,000+ Sports, pediatrics, neurology Premium pay with advanced certifications

Salary Drivers for Physical Therapists

Experience and Advanced Practice

Years of experience and additional certifications, such as orthopedics or neurology, typically raise earnings. Clinical specialization and leadership roles contribute to higher compensation.

Geographic Location and Cost of Living

Urban regions and areas with higher living costs often offer elevated salaries, while rural settings may provide incentives to attract clinicians. State licensing rules and demand also shape pay levels.

Regional Variations in Physical Therapist Pay

Comparing Metro and Non Metro Areas

Major metropolitan areas frequently report higher average salaries due to concentrated healthcare systems and competitive markets. Non metropolitan areas may offer lower averages but can include housing allowances and sign on bonuses.

State Policy and Reimbursement Models

State Medicaid policies, insurance reimbursement rates, and direct access laws influence how clinics and hospitals set therapist salaries, affecting regional pay differences.

Work Environment and Compensation Structure

Full Time vs Per Diem and Travel Therapy

Full time positions often include benefits such as health insurance and retirement plans, while per diem roles may offer higher hourly rates but fewer benefits. Travel therapy can provide premium pay and flexibility, with housing stipends.

Public Sector vs Private Practice

Public sector roles, including schools and community health programs, may offer steadier hours and strong benefits. Private practice roles can deliver higher variable income through productivity and patient volume.

How does specialization affect average salary for a physical therapist?

Specializations such as sports rehabilitation, neurology, or pediatrics often lead to higher pay due to advanced skills and targeted patient demand.

Do outpatient clinics pay less than hospitals even with bonuses?

Outpatient clinics may offer slightly lower base salaries than hospitals, but bonuses, patient volume, and ownership opportunities can offset the difference in total compensation.

Is there a significant pay gap between new graduate and experienced physical therapists?

Yes, experienced therapists with complex caseloads and certifications typically earn substantially more than new graduates, reflecting skill depth and responsibility.

Can physical therapists increase their salary through travel therapy contracts?

Travel therapy contracts often provide higher hourly rates, sign on bonuses, and housing allowances, which can significantly raise overall income compared to standard full time roles.
